How old is Nezuko? and Whether she even age now?
Nezuko’s age before she was transfused with Muzan Kibutsuji‘s blood was 12 years. And she will continue to be a 12-year-old girl as the demons don’t age at all.
If she hadn’t been transformed into a demon by Muzan, her age in the current Entertainment District Arc chapter of Demon Slayer would have been 14.
But after she became transfused with Muzan’s blood and turned into a demon, she initially had the urge to consume human blood because, unlike humans who get their energy from foods, Demons need to consume the human blood to get stronger.
But Nezuko didn’t want to kill any humans; hence she restricted herself from consuming any human blood and used to sleep for six months-1 years to gain her energy.

What are Nezuko’s powers?
At the start of the Demon Slayer, Nezuko Kamado, Tanjiro’s sister, didn’t have any powers because of the reason she had restricted herself from killing any humans to consume their blood.
So to gain energy, she had to sleep for more than one year or so, and during her battle against Daki (one of the upper demon moon 6), Nezuko awakened her blood demon art powers.
Blood Demon Art: This is the most powerful attack from Nezuko. Using this power, Nezuko uses a particular type of pink coloured fire flames that can easily kill any demon. But there is a catch using this power too much would cost Nezuko lose her blood; hence to restore her powers, she would have to sleep.
Immune to Sunlight: Apart from that, Nezuko also developed sunlight resistance power in the Demon Slayer manga while fighting against the upper demon moon Hantengu.
We know that the demons get afraid of the sunlight because as soon as sunlight touches their skin, the demons die. Even Demon king Muzan Kibutsuji is also scared of the sun.
But both Nezuko and Tanjiro’s demon forms were the only two Demons who were fully immune from the sunlight.


Regeneration ability and the ability to change her body size:
Those who have watched the Demon Slayer Entertainment District Arc Episode 7, Nezuko vs Daki, would know that Nezuko has powerful regeneration ability. When Daki’s Obi almost cut Nezuko’s hands and legs in half during their fight in Entertainment District Arc.
We saw Nezuko quick regeneration ability. She regenerated her hands and legs and started attacking Daki with her immense powers. Nezuko’s regeneration ability is faster and more potent than most upper demon moons.
Apart from that, one of the significant advantages Nezuko has over most other demons is Nezuko can shrink and enhance her body size whenever she wants; when Hashira Shinobu Kocho tried to attack Tanjiro and her sister Nezuko, that time Nezuko quickly shrank her body to a five-year-old girl and managed to stay away from her attacks.
Also, in the Entertainment district arc Nezuko enhanced her body precisely the size of Upper Demon Moon Daki to fight her.
Immense Powers and Strength:
Nezuko Kamado also has immense powers and strength; earlier in Demon Slayer anime, Nezuko blew Temple Demon’s head off who attacked Tanjiro in the temple. She did that with just one kick.
Also, in Demon Slayer Entertainment District, Arc Nezuko showcased her immense strengths when she fought against Daki.
